Often I drive home from work related events at night. While driving can be a bore, it can also give me many gifts. The gift of uninterrupted thoughts, long stretches of music chosen by myself and accompanied by my own voice.... (no complaints from the backseat!) and many beautiful sunsets or star filled nights.
Last week it struck me as I went down a concession, a rural area where the night as mostly unobstructed by the usual light pollution. I had a sudden urge to lay in the snow the way I did as a child in a snow suit. To feel the cold seep into my bones and look upwards at the sky. To feel like i was captured under a sphere of stars, and then to expand my mind and puzzle that I could reach reach reach and never touch an end, for to touch an end would mean something would be beyond that end.....
